gypsum

US /ˈdʒɪp.səm/
UK /ˈdʒɪp.səm/
"gypsum" picture
1.

石膏

a soft white or gray mineral consisting of hydrated calcium sulfate. It occurs as alabaster or selenite and is used to make plaster of Paris and fertilizers.

:
The walls were plastered with gypsum.
牆壁上塗了石膏
Farmers use gypsum to improve soil quality.
農民使用石膏來改善土壤質量。
